Who Truly Knows What A Life Is? (2026)
An actress is cast to bring Paula Modersohn-Becker, one of Germany’s most influential painters, to life. As she immerses herself ever deeper into the artist’s world, encountering key figures such as Otto Modersohn, Clara Westhoff-Rilke, and Rainer Maria Rilke, the lines between role and reality, portrayal and identification, begin to dissolve.
Directors: Annelie Boros, Vera Brückner.
